Zusammenfassung: | The invention discloses a GNSS satellite motion parameter determination method and device, a medium and a product, and relates to the technical field of global satellite navigation. The method comprises the following steps: determining a reference orbit and a state transition matrix at a preset moment by utilizing an orbit numerical integration method according to an initial orbit state vector based on a force model; according to the reference orbit at the preset moment and the state transition matrix, determining a corrected initial orbit state vector by using an orbit fitting method; taking the corrected initial orbit state vector as an initial orbit state vector until iteration reaches the number of iterations, and obtaining a corrected initial orbit state vector during the last iteration; and performing orbit integration and extrapolation according to the corrected initial orbit state vector in the last iteration, and determining the speed and acceleration of the satellite in the geocentric inertial coord |
